We haul hogs only, but since you mentioned it i have seen more white coats lately at the chutes. Small packer in northern Ohio now has the gates chained and pad locked shut, you now have to wait until someone can un-lock, and they stand outside and watch you unload. All because someone got caught using a hot-shot. Plant in Louisville KY now has cameras on all docks and alley ways.
